Track 33: "Valentia" ~ Fire Emblem Gaiden - GBA Arrangements

One of two ending tracks of this game. Compared to the last ending medley, this one is much more consistently composed with smoother transitions. That doesn't mean this was too easy to make, but it was easier to figure out compared to the last one.
This is an arrangement project of the game Fire Emblem ~ Gaiden, released in Japan for the Famicom Disk System in 1992. The original tracks are made using the hardware limitations of the original device, limiting the compositions to chiptune sounds. Thus, I made it my mission to upgrade the sound and arrangement of the tracks to what I call the "enhanced GBA standard". This is made using the instruments found in the Game Boy Advance iterations of the same franchise, without restricting myself to any hardware limitations. This results in a rich sound which still hopefully sounds nostalgic to people like myself who grew up playing these games on the GBA.
